Step-by-Step Process

Let’s get into the nitty-gritty! Here’s a simplified, step-by-step guide to making your fruit breakfast cake .

  1. Preheat your oven to 350° F ( 175° C) . This step is crucial, especially if you want that fluffy breakfast cake vibe.
  2. Grease a 9x13 inch baking pan. Trust me, you don’t want your masterpiece sticking to the pan!
  3. Mix your base : Combine that yellow cake mix , applesauce , vegetable oil , and eggs in a large bowl. Whisk until silky smooth.
  4. Spread the batter evenly in that lovely greased pan.
  5. Prepare your fruit : Mix chopped fruit, sugar, vanilla extract, and lemon juice in a separate bowl. Gently fold these beauties together.
  6. Spoon the fruit mixture evenly over the batter. Get a nice, colorful spread on top!
  7. Bake for 30 minutes . Here’s a tip: look for that golden brown color and insert a toothpick to check—it should come out clean.
  8. Cool in the pan for 10 minutes before cutting. This is where the patience comes in, but it’s worth it!

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use frozen fruit in my Bake Cake Mix Fruit Breakfast Delight?

Yes, you can use frozen fruit, but make sure to thaw and drain it well before mixing it into the batter. This prevents excess moisture from making the cake soggy. Keep in mind that the flavor may be a little different compared to using fresh fruit.

What are some good variations for the Bake Cake Mix Fruit Breakfast Delight?

You can customize this recipe by using different flavored cake mixes, such as chocolate or spice mix, or by adding nuts for extra texture. Additionally, you can incorporate different fruits based on the season, like apples, pears, or berries, to suit your taste.

How should I store leftovers from my Bake Cake Mix Fruit Breakfast Delight?

Store any leftovers in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 2 days, or in the refrigerator for up to a week. You can also freeze slices for up to 3 months; just w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and foil before placing them in a freezer bag.

Is it possible to make this Breakfast Delight gluten-free?

Yes, you can make this dish gluten-free by using a gluten-free cake mix. Just follow the package instructions and ensure that any toppings or added ingredients are also gluten-free to maintain dietary restrictions.

Can I prepare the Bake Cake Mix Fruit Breakfast Delight ahead of time?

Absolutely! You can mix all the ingredients the night before and store them in the fridge. In the morning, simply pour the mixture into the baking pan and bake. This is a great time-saver for busy mornings!

What nutritional considerations should I keep in mind for this breakfast dish?

This dish is relatively low in protein and fiber, but you can enhance its nutritional profile by serving it with Greek yogurt or adding nuts. If you're concerned about sugar, you can reduce the amount of sugar in the fruit topping or use a sugar substitute like honey.

Preparation time:

15 Mins
Cooking time:

30 Mins
Yield:
🍽️
8 servings

⚖️ Ingredients:

  • 1 (15.25 oz) box yellow cake mix (425 g)
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ened applesauce (120 ml)
  • 1/3 cup vegetable oil (80 ml)
  • 3 large eggs
  • 2 cups mixed fresh fruit, chopped (e.g., strawberries, blueberries, peaches) (300 g)
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ar (50 g)
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ract (5 ml)
  • 1 tbsp lemon juice (15 ml)

🥄 Instructions:

  1. Step 1: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Step 2: Grease the 9x13 inch pan with cooking spray or butter.
  3. Step 3: In a large bowl, combine cake mix, applesauce, vegetable oil, and eggs. Whisk until smooth and well combined.
  4. Step 4: Pour and spread the batter evenly in the prepared baking pan.
  5. Step 5: In a separate bowl, combine the chopped fruit, sugar, vanilla extract, and lemon juice. Gently fold to coat.
  6. Step 6: Spoon the fruit mixture evenly over the batter.
  7. Step 7: Place the pan in the oven and bake for 30 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and a toothpick comes out clean.
  8. Step 8: Allow to cool in the pan for 10 minutes before slicing.
